CHAMPFLEURY. The Romantic Vignettes. History of literature and art 1825-1840. Paris : E. Dentu, 1883. - In-4, 303 x 220 : VIII, 438 pp, (1 f.), 10 plates, illustrated cover. Half garnet calf, spine gilt, gilt head, untrimmed, cover preserved (period binding). First edition illustrated with 140 vignettes in the text or on full page and 10 plates on Japon. A catalogue of the novels, dramas and poems, decorated with vignettes, from 1825 to 1840, is found at the end. UNIQUE EDITION, enriched with the publication prospectus and nearly 200 original pieces including lithographs, vignettes, covers, title pages, etc., bound or glued on interleaved sheets . Among these pieces are several prints of vignettes on chine, a copy of the number 10 of L'Éclipse with a caricature of Champfleury by Gill on the front cover, the score of the Ballade Les Deux Archers by Victor Hugo and Hippolyte Monpou, illustrated with a vignette by Nanteuil, etc. Rubbing from use on the spine. The frontispiece representing Alfred and Tony Johannot has been placed at the head of the second part.
